I received a yum mail informing me of the plethora of updates awaiting my box.
Question is, how do I initiate the updates?
Oh yes, how often does yum mail me??
Thanks!
Either go to the console, or shell in to the box, as root enter 'yum update'. Follow the prompts.
Note: the box must have internet access.
